出 处:《西北植物学报》2011年第5期893-901,共9页Acta Botanica Boreali-Occidentalia Sinica
基 金:转基因生物新品种培育重大专项重点课题(2009ZX08003-017B;2009ZX08003-005B)
摘 要:以玉米(Zea maysL.)自交系金黄96B为受体材料,供体为质粒pWM101并携带有水稻矮缩病病毒复制酶基因Nib的提前终止突变体基因NibT,采用超声波处理花粉介导植物基因转化方法将NibT-基因导入受体,经PCR检测和Southern杂交分析证实获得转基因植株,进而对T1-T3代转基因植株(株系)进行分子分析、田间抗病鉴定和农艺性状调查.逐代分子检测分析结果证明,目的基因可稳定遗传.抗病鉴定结果证明转基因植株(株系)各代抗病水平基本一致,抗病性比对照提高3级.农艺性状调查分析表明,与对照比较,转基因植株株高增加7-18cm、穗位高增高0-13 cm、穗长增加0.7-2.1 cm、穗粒数多8-35粒、百粒重增加1.1-2.6 g,转基因株系与阴性对照间、各代转基因株系相互间都差异显著(P〈0.05);调查还发现转基因植株的株高和穗位高随着世代的增加,与对照间的差异逐代减少.研究也说明,超声波处理花粉介导植物基因转化方法是一种简捷、快速和有效的植物转化工具.In this study,maize(Zea mays L.)inbred line 'Jinhuang 96B' was used as acceptor,plasmid pWM101,containing NibT gene that derived from the mutant of rice stunt disease virus replicase gene Nib,was used as donator.NibT gene was transformed into maize plants by supersonic wave pollen treating process to induce plant's gene transfer method.The transgenic plants were obtained through PCR and Southern blot hybridization detection.Further molecular detection for T1~T3 generation transgenic plants and disease-resistance analysis in field as well as agronomical traits investigation for them were conducted.The results of molecular detection to each generation transgenic plants showed that target gene could stably inheritance from parents to their progenies.Disease-resistance analysis by artificial MDMV severity confirmed that the disease-resistance of transgenic plants of each generation without difference,and the disease-resistance was 3 level higher than that of control plants.Also,the investigation results of agronomical traits displayed that there was a significant difference(P〈0.05) between transgenic plants and non-transformed plants in 5 traits,compared with that of control plants,the plant height,ear height,Ear length,grains/ear and 100-grain Wt.were incresed 7~18 cm,0~13 cm,0.7~2.1 cm,8~35 grains and 1.1~2.6 g,respectively.Even between each transgenic line in same generation,there was a great difference.Moreover,from T1 to T3,the plants height,ear height of transgenic line progenies tended to recover to the characters of non-transgenic plants.Above all,supersonic wave pollen treating process to induce plant's gene transfer method is a simple,fast and effective tool used for plant transformation.
关 键 词:玉米 NibT基因 超声波处理花粉介导植物基因转化 抗病性 玉米矮花叶病毒(MDMV)
